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court upheld the conviction of the appellants under Sections 148, 302/149, 307/149, and 324/149 of the IPC, affirming the High Court's decision that the appellants were guilty of participating in a premeditated attack resulting in the deaths of two individuals and injuries to others. The Court emphasized the necessity of establishing common intention among the accused, which was evident from the coordinated assault with deadly weapons. The appeal was dismissed, and the life sentences were confirmed.
